I"m working on a Client-Server chat program for a university project and I have little programming background. I've made 3 classes: ChatClient, ChatServer and ChatServerThread. I can currently have multiple clients connected and talking to the server at any time.

Although one of the requirements that I'm having the most difficulty is this: "Any message typed from 1 client is sent to all other clients" and also "Both sent and received messages should be displayed".

I've spent the last few nights just trying to get this extra bit of functionality working but have had no luck.

I've been reading and looking around for a while but I have lots of difficulty adapting online examples to my work. I've read that I should be creating a list of sockets and then iterate through the list and send data to everyone in the list, which makes sense in my head but gives me a headache when I try implementing it. Any help with this would be very greatly appreciated. Extra points if anyone can give me some insight on how I could encrypt the sent data.
